All Quiet On The Western Front, written by Erich Maria Remarque, a German veteran of the First World War, was named the very best conflict novel of all time by ShortList.
The anti-war e book is a semi-autobiographical account of the WW1 expertise. It particulars Remarque’s private recollections of the disillusionment that ensued through the First World War. It follows the e book’s essential protagonist and fictional character, Paul Bäumer, in his transient time as a soldier. All Quiet On The Western Front is primarily involved with the impact that conflict had on younger males.
The e book’s synopsis reads: “All Quiet on the Western Front depicts the brutal realities of trench warfare and its devastating impact on young German soldiers. The story follows Paul Baumer and his comrades as they experience the physical and psychological trauma of the war, from their initial idealistic enlistment to their eventual disillusionment and loss. The novel’s title, “All Quiet on the Western Front,” is a stark contrast to the chaotic and violent reality of their experiences.”
The 1929 novel has offered greater than 30 million copies and has develop into a world bestseller.
The e book was initially banned from a number of nations after being termed as “anti-war propaganda”.

The novel has been tailored for movie on a number of events, most not too long ago in 2022, with path from Edward Berger and distribution from Netflix.
The movie Starred Felix Kammerer, Albrecht Schuch, Daniel Brühl, Sebastian Hülk, Aaron Hilmer, Edin Hasanovic and Devid Striesow.
It was nominated for 9 Oscars, scooping up 4 of these alongside profitable seven British Academy Film Awards.
